In Granville, salaries for sociology professionals have decreased. Granville sociology professionals made $65,255 per year, on average, in 2010. Four years earlier in 2006, sociology professionals in Granville made an average salary of $69,280 per year. The decline in the salary of sociology professionals in Granville is slower than the salary trend for all careers in the city.

Granville sociology professionals earn a median yearly salary of $65,155. The difference in pay between the sociology professionals in the lowest pay bracket and those in the highest pay bracket is approximately 115%. Those in the lowest 10% of the pay bracket earn less than $42,930 per year, while those in the highest 10% of the pay bracket earn more than $92,500 per year.
